What Locals Say about Cape Vincent

  • Trulia User
    "Situated overlooking the majestic St. Lawrence River, this area is known as the Thousand Islands region. With quaint river and Lake Ontario towns, the area is rich in history and has many beautiful State Parks. Very close to Canada and both private and public universities. Offers World class fishing and boating on the River and Lake."
